Rahila found that a neutral stimulus becomes a conditioned stimulus only if it is contingent and:
Correct answer: C. Informative
- A. Inclusive
- B. Dominant
- C. Informative
- D. Appropriate
Explanation
A neutral stimulus becomes a conditioned stimulus when its relationship with the unconditioned stimulus is both contingent and informative, meaning it reliably signals that the outcome is likely. The other choices are not standard requirements in classical conditioning.
